AFC Dealer Login: A Comprehensive Guide

The Automotive Finance Corporation (AFC) is one of the largest independent providers of financing services for dealerships in the United States. With more than 120 branches nationwide, AFC offers flexible financial solutions tailored to meet the unique needs of each dealer. One of the most important tools that AFC provides to its dealer partners is the AFC Dealer Login portal. This portal grants authorized users access to all of their financing and inventory management tools, making their job easier and more efficient. In this comprehensive guide, we will explore everything there is to know about the AFC Dealer Login, including how to log in, what features are available, and how to troubleshoot common issues.

AFC Dealer Login: A Comprehensive Guide

Logging In to Your AFC Dealer Account

To access your AFC Dealer account, you must first be an authorized user. If you are not an authorized user but would like to become one, contact your local AFC branch for assistance. Once you have been granted access, follow these steps to log in:

  1. Open your web browser and navigate to the official AFC website at
  2. Click on the "Dealer Login" button located in the top right corner of the page.
  3. Enter your username and password into the appropriate fields.
  4. Click on the "Log In" button.

If you have forgotten your password or username, click on the "Forgot Password?" or "Forgot Username?" links located below the login fields.

Features Available in Your AFC Dealer Account

Once logged into your account, you will have access to a wide range of features designed specifically for dealerships. Some of these features include:

Inventory Management

The inventory management tool allows dealerships to manage their entire vehicle inventory with ease. You can view current inventory levels across all locations, as well as create new purchase orders and track existing ones.

Financing Solutions

As an independent finance company, AFC provides a variety of financing solutions to help dealerships better manage their cash flow. With your dealer account, you can easily access all of your financing options and apply for new ones as needed.

Payment Processing

The payment processing tool allows dealerships to quickly process customer payments, including credit card and electronic check payments. All payments are processed securely through the AFC platform.


AFC’s reporting system provides dealerships with detailed information about their sales performance, inventory levels, and financing-related metrics. You can generate custom reports based on specific criteria, such as date range or location.

Troubleshooting Common Issues

While the AFC Dealer Login portal is generally reliable and easy to use, some issues may arise from time to time. Here are some common issues that users may encounter:

Forgot Username/Password

If you forget your username or password, simply click on the "Forgot Password?" or "Forgot Username?" links located below the login fields. Follow the prompts to reset your login credentials.

Account Lockout

If you enter an incorrect password multiple times in a row, your account may become locked out for security reasons. If this happens, contact your local AFC branch for assistance in unlocking your account.

Technical Issues

If you experience technical issues while using the AFC Dealer Login portal, try clearing your browser cache and cookies. If the issue persists, contact AFC customer support for assistance.


In conclusion, the AFC Dealer Login portal is an essential tool for any dealership looking to streamline its operations and improve its financial management. By following the steps outlined in this guide, you can easily log into your account and take advantage of all of the features available to you. If you encounter any issues or have any questions about the portal or its features, don’t hesitate to reach out to AFC support for assistance.


What is AFC Dealer Login?

AFC Dealer Login is a web-based portal designed specifically for automotive dealers to access account information, make payments, and manage inventory.

Can anyone use the AFC Dealer Login portal?

No, only registered automotive dealers can access the AFC Dealer Login portal.

How do I register for an AFC Dealer Login account?

To register for an AFC Dealer Login account, visit their website and click on the “Register Now” button. Then follow the prompts to fill out your dealership information and create a username and password.

What types of services can be accessed through the AFC Dealer Login portal?

Dealers can use the portal to view their account balance, make online payments, manage inventory funds, schedule vehicle pickups or releases, and more.

Is it safe to use my sensitive financial information on the AFC Dealer Login portal?

Yes, the AFC Dealer Login portal uses Secure Socket Layer (SSL) encryption technology to protect user data from unauthorized access or hacking attempts.

Can I access the AFC Dealer Login portal from my mobile device?

Yes, you can download the AFC mobile app from either Google Play or Apple Store so you can easily access your account anywhere at any time.

What if I am having trouble logging into my account on AFC dealer login?

If you are experiencing issues logging in to your account on try resetting your password or contact their customer support team via phone or email for further assistance.

How do I update my dealer information in the AFC portal?

To update your dealership information within the portal, simply log in to your account and navigate to “My Account” then click on “Edit Profile”. From there you will be able to modify any relevant details that you need to update.

What forms of payment are accepted on the AFC Dealer Login portal?

Dealers can make payments through their checking accounts, debit cards or credit cards including American Express, Visa and Mastercard.

Are there any fees associated with using the AFC Dealer Login portal?

No, there are no fees for using the AFC Dealer Login portal. However, individual dealers may be subject to late payment fees if they do not maintain their account balance or make payments on time.

Leave a Comment